The Killian Gouge (17.5 cm / 7 inches) is a precision surgical instrument used primarily in rhinoplasty, ENT, and facial plastic surgery for bone or cartilage removal and contouring. Designed with a U-shaped, sharp cutting edge, the instrument allows surgeons to precisely scoop or shave bone with minimal trauma to surrounding tissues.
Named after Dr. Gustav Killian, a pioneer in otolaryngology, this gouge is widely trusted for its effectiveness, control, and ergonomic design in delicate nasal and sinus procedures.
